5 Mistakes to Avoid with Instagram Reels

1. Ignoring Trends and Popular Music

One of the biggest advantages of Instagram Reels is the ability to tap into trending sounds and music. Ignoring these trends can mean missing out on a significant engagement boost. Popular music and audio trends often attract more views and can increase the likelihood of your content being featured on the Explore page.

Tip: Stay updated on current trends by regularly browsing Reels and noting popular audio clips. Incorporate these into your content creatively while ensuring they align with your brand’s message.

2. Overlooking the Power of Hashtags and Captions

Hashtags and captions are essential tools for increasing the discoverability of your Reels. Failing to use relevant hashtags or neglecting to write engaging captions can limit your content’s reach.

Tip: Research and use a mix of trending and niche-specific hashtags. Write captions that add context, ask questions, or include a call-to-action to encourage interaction. AI tools can help generate optimized hashtags and compelling captions tailored to your video content.

3. Poor Video Quality and Editing

In the age of high-definition video, poor-quality footage can turn viewers away. Shaky cameras, bad lighting, and unclear audio can detract from your message. Not to mention, sloppy editing can make your content look unprofessional.

Tip: Invest in basic equipment like a tripod, ring light, and a good microphone. Plus, make sure you use AI-powered editing tools to enhance video quality, add effects, and ensure smooth transitions. 4. Neglecting Audience Engagement

Posting a Reel and moving on to the next without engaging with your audience is a missed opportunity. Audience interaction is key to building a loyal following and increasing your reach. 

Tip: Respond to comments, ask for feedback, and encourage viewers to share their thoughts. Use features like polls and questions in your stories to drive engagement. AI tools can also help you analyze audience interactions and tailor future content to their preferences.

5. Failing to Optimize for Different Platforms

While Instagram Reels is a powerful tool, relying solely on one platform can limit your content’s potential. Not optimizing your videos for cross-platform sharing can hinder your overall social media strategy.
